javascript - react 路由器不使用参数

标签 javascript reactjs webpack redux react-router

我有以下设置:

<div>
    <Router history={browserHistory}>
        <Route path="/" component={NewCustomerContainer} />
        <Route path="/newCustomer" component={NewCustomerContainer} />
        <Route path="/search" component={SearchPageContainer} />
        <Route path="/network" component={NetworkContainer} />
        <Route path="/network/:id" component={NetworkContainer} ></Route>
    </Router>
</div>

路由 http://localhost:8100/network 工作正常。路由 http://localhost:8100/network/abc123 没有出现在我的控制台中的 404 错误。有人以前见过这样的东西吗?

最佳答案

还可以尝试添加一个

<base href="/">

在基本 HTML 页面的 head 标记内标记。

关于javascript - react 路由器不使用参数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42906858/

相关文章:

angularjs - Webpack问题与angular2 Electron 项目失败

javascript - Node.js + MongoDB 全局变量和作用域

javascript - 根据 Props 发出条件 Api 请求

javascript - 幻灯片过渡在第一张幻灯片后停止工作

javascript - React 中的 Firebase 查询 - 我可以登录到控制台,但不能在组件中使用

docker - 使用在WSL 2中运行的Webpack-dev-server访问LAN上的localhost

javascript - 如何使用 $(element).css(styles) 将多种样式应用于 div?

javascript - 如何使用formik实现最新6版本的mui Timepicker

javascript - 如何动态获取json的左侧数据

symfony - 使用 Symfony 和 Webpack Encore 时,无法通过绝对 URL 在电子邮件模板中访问图像